The highest-single day ridership of 3,08,495 was recorded on July 28, the CMRL statement added. In the first seven months of 2023, 4.95 crore passengers travelled in the rapid transit system.
As per the data released by the CMRL, there has been a significant surge in the number of passengers using Metro services during peak hours in the morning and evening.
Officials said the increase in ridership was due to the hassle-free experience Chennai Metro provides. The CMRL offers a 20 per cent discount on Metro travel card and mobile QR Code ticketing (single, return, group tickets and QR trip passes). People can also book their tickets through the CMRL WhatsApp ticketing system on the number +91 83000 86000.
